🏝️ Boston Beach: Jamaica's Only Surfing Paradise Where Jerk Meets the Perfect Wave

Vibe Check: Surf culture meets spicy flavors, with epic waves and legendary jerk vibes

What do you get when you mix Jamaica's only surfable waves with the birthplace of jerk seasoning? Boston Beach – the coolest little cove that's got surfers from around the world riding waves by day and locals perfecting their jerk game just steps from the sand! This isn't your typical Caribbean beach where you just lounge around (though you totally can). This is where the action happens.

Picture this: a stunning small cove tucked between dramatic cliffs, where daily regulars paddle out to challenge the island's only consistent surf breaks. On rougher days, you'll spot hardcore surfers carving through waves that put Jamaica on the global surf map. When things calm down, the same waters transform into a snorkeling and windsurfing playground. But here's the real magic – after you've worked up an appetite battling the waves, you literally walk off the beach to Jamaica's most famous jerk center. Talk about beach-to-plate dining!

The whole vibe here screams authentic Jamaica. No fancy resorts crowding the scene, just pure local culture where surf instructors double as your jerk chicken guides, and the smell of pimento wood smoke mingles with salt air. It's like having your own private surf town with a world-class restaurant in your backyard.

🔍 What's There:

  • Surfboard and water equipment rentals
  • Professional surf, windsurf, and snorkel lessons
  • Famous jerk center right behind the beach
  • Safe parking
  • Changing rooms and shower facilities
  • Toilets and basic facilities
  • Surf shop with gear sales and rentals
  • Qualified surf instructors and rescue services
  • Accommodation options from camping to 3-star hotels nearby

💡 Insider Tip: Order your jerk in advance and ask for "tourist spice" if you can't handle the heat – the pit masters will dial it down without losing the flavor! Best surfing is typically early morning when the winds are lighter. If you're camping on the beach, grab a spot early and wake up to waves literally at your doorstep. Pro tip: the sunset views from this cove are absolutely unreal!
